Even though it has already been established that Michigan is the most unpredictable weather, I figured I'd share this for those who haven't heard my mention of it or seen it on the news recently. Nebraska, SD and Iowa have just been getting pummeled with severe weather recently. Last week we had three MAJOR hail storms come through and drop baseball to softball size hail with 70-80 mph winds across the state. This week has been absolutely devastating as there have been multiple storms that produced multiple tornadoes. Monday night it started in Pilger, NE, as they had not one, but two VERY large tornadoes rip through their small community, one taking a direct path through the center of town. Tuesday night another storm dropped two (and reports say possibly three) tornadoes near Coleridge NE, just about an hour north of Monday's storms. There were also two other tornadoes reported across northern Nebraska Tuesday night and I believe into SD. Last night, South Dakota got into the mix and I believe had a tornado come through a small town (although I don't know the name) up there. Ya, to top it all off, Missouri river is at flood stage, as of yesterday was expected to rise 10 ft by Sunday. People in SD and NW Iowa are trapped in their houses. Sad stuff, we've been EXTREMELY lucky and have missed all but the rain and winds. If you drive about 15-20 miles Northeast of my house, it starts to look like someone took an Uzi to people's houses. Baseball size hail and 80 mph winds absolutely shredded the area immediately North/Northeast of Omaha.
